Key Differences
In short, we have a clear winner — Thermaltake LCGS Quartz i460 R4 outperforms the more expensive Periphio Firestorm Prebuilt on the selected game parameters, and is also a better bang for your buck!
Advantages of Thermaltake LCGS Quartz i460 R4 Gaming Desktop PC
- Performs up to 8% better in Deathloop than Periphio Firestorm Prebuilt - 86 vs 80 FPS
- Up to 17% cheaper than Periphio Firestorm Prebuilt - $899.99 vs $1089.99
- Up to 23% better value when playing Deathloop than Periphio Firestorm Prebuilt - $10.46 vs $13.62 per FPS
